You ought to very carefully consider any kind of referrals a firm gives. Virtually every business has at least a couple of completely satisfied customers.


A lot of pest administration firms provide free assessments. A well-informed and experienced assessor can offer you with important info, not just regarding parasites, but regarding your home and what you can do to stop pest problem.

You'll most likely discover a great deal, not just about pest administration, but also regarding the quality of each business's workers and exactly how it runs. This first in-person contact with a possible company, is really crucial. Assume of it as a doctor's home phone call, but likewise as a task meeting. Do not be reluctant to ask inquiries.


Make note if you desire. They can you help later to inspect the assessor's answers versus details from other resources. What are the expected outcomes? Reduction or elimination? For how long do you assume it will take to solve my insect troubles? What pesticides will be applied? Can I have copies of their labels? The amount of of your specialists are accredited by the state company? Will the specialist maintenance my residence be state accredited? Just how much experience does that technician have? Does the business offer a guarantee? What is your termination plan? Can the inspector address your inquiries? Did he/she fully discuss everything about the proposed service? Did the service information appear obscure or generic, or particularly designed to address your parasite problems? Did the examiner appear to be in a rush? Did he/she pressure you to act promptly? Termites, for instance, eat timber extremely gradually, so there is lots of time to make a notified choice.


Watch and pay attention. Take notice of the details. Was the inspector on schedule? Did he/she show up professional? Was their automobile tidy and in good problem? Was the evaluation detailed? Did the inspector check all locations of the home? Did he/she show you and explain their searchings for? Was he/she accustomed to IPM? The very first point that affects most consumers choosing on an insect administration firm is cost.

It could be the very best value. Rate must never be the main factor controling your choice. A low-cost company may not be billing you sufficient to cover the cost of making use of the best materials or of spending sufficient time to finish the job. On the other hand, a company pricing estimate a fairly high price may be overcharging for their services.

No chemical material is absolutely secure. The United State Environmental Security Firm (EPA) signs up all pesticides, after examining that each presents tolerable risk when used according to label instructions.


Generally it is the misuse, not the usage of chemicals that is harmful. The EPA acknowledges that dangers connected with pesticide direct exposure might be better for expectant females, children and infants, and takes this right into account when registering chemicals. If you're concerned about these dangers, have your physician review the labels of pesticides that will certainly be utilized in your home.
